7996 Vedernikov

7996 Vedernikov is a main-belt asteroid discovered by Karachkina at Nauchnyj in 1983. A total of 491 data points were obtained over 16 nights during the period 2017 July 18 – September 16. The average magnitude was 15.4 and average SNR was 135. The lightcurve shows a period of 5.828 h ± 0.001 h and amplitude of 0.14 ± 0.01 mag, suggesting that the asteroid rotated 247 times during the period of observation. These findings were submitted to the Minor Planet Bulletin on 2018 January 2.
